About Us: Set on 15 acres of beautiful land, Thornbury Castle Hotel is the only Tudor Castle operating as a hotel in England. The Castle has recently undergone a multi-million pound refurbishment program bringing back to life the regal grandeur of its past. Located 20 minutes’ drive from Bristol, it offers 26 rooms and suites, an award-winning restaurant, bar and two unique meeting and conference spaces.
